Meaning framework

Personal meaning does not need a fake origin story.

A symbol becomes meaningful through the relationship between evidence, your lived story, and a design that can age well on skin.

Name the value before the symbol

Begin with the promise, change, person, or principle the tattoo should recall. A clear intention makes it easier to reject attractive but irrelevant imagery.

Separate history from ownership

Historical evidence can establish origin and use. Your personal interpretation explains why you choose it now. State both instead of forcing them into one claim.

Check public context

Research political appropriation, religious significance, and cultural boundaries. Context affects how a mark may be understood beyond your private intention.

Design for a body, not a feed

Placement, size, movement, aging, and the artist's technique all matter more than a perfect digital mockup. Treat AI output as a conversation starter.
